A Virginia Job Acceptance Letter for a Software Developer is a formal professional document sent by a software developer to a company located in the state of Virginia after accepting a job offer. This kind of letter confirms the software developer's acceptance of the position and outlines the terms discussed during the hiring process. It serves as a crucial piece of communication that solidifies the employment agreement between the software developer and the employer. The typical structure of a Virginia Job Acceptance Letter for Software Developer includes several key components. Firstly, it features a formal salutation addressing the appropriate person, such as the hiring manager or the HR representative. Following the salutation, an introductory paragraph succinctly expresses the software developer's appreciation for the job offer and the opportunity to join the company. The body of the letter contains essential details such as the job title, start date, and any agreed-upon conditions of employment. Additionally, the letter may specify the terms of the compensation package, including salary, bonuses, and benefits. This helps both parties avoid any confusion regarding the agreed-upon terms and sets the foundation for a positive working relationship. In a Virginia Job Acceptance Letter for Software Developer, it is crucial to express enthusiasm and excitement about the job opportunity. Highlighting how the software developer's skills and qualifications align with the company's requirements and goals can further strengthen the letter. Demonstrating eagerness to contribute to the company's success and mentioning how the role fits into the software developer's long-term career plans can also be beneficial. It is important to ensure the letter is professionally written, polite, and free from any grammatical or spelling errors. Proofreading the letter before sending is highly recommended maintaining a professional impression. Different types of Virginia Job Acceptance Letters for Software Developers can be categorized based on their varying circumstances. For instance, there might be letters specifically tailored for accepting a full-time software developer position, while others may be for accepting a part-time or contract-based role. Furthermore, if the software developer is accepting a job as a remote employee or telecommuter, a specific letter outlining the terms and conditions related to remote work may be required. Overall, a Virginia Job Acceptance Letter for a Software Developer is a crucial formal communication that confirms the software developer's acceptance of a job offer. It should effectively convey the software developer's appreciation, enthusiasm, and commitment towards the company, while clearly outlining the agreed-upon terms of employment.
